What is the adjective for obesity?

What's the adjective for obesity? Here's the word you're looking for.

Included below are past participle and present participle forms for the verb obesify which may be used as adjectives within certain contexts.

obese
  1. Extremely overweight, especially: weighing more than 20% (for men) or 25% (for women) over their ideal weight determined by height and build; or, having a body mass index over 30 kg/m2.

obesogenic
  1. Causing obesity. [from 20th c.]
  2. Examples:
    1. “Ironically, the US's obesogenic environment is one that societies through the ages have dreamed of: tasty cheap food in abundance, and barely a lick of hard work to be done.”
      “Levelling out the obesogenic slope is fundamental to slowing down the momentum of the obesity epidemic.”
      “I agree with Guthrie that a less obesogenic environment for children has to be created.”
